Please help this is a first time shipping /getting ripped off problem
 
Shipped priorty .
Printed shipping off ebay . Now the buyer says he never received the item.

I checked the tracking number says delivered . I think he is lying cause he contacted me the very next day saying he never got this. He wanted the tracking number but the number was sent to him when I printed it out.

I mean who really knows besides him and god ???

so what do I need to do about this??

It is about a 180.00 item

If it is a confirmed address on PayPal. Sometime on eBay they will file a case and even get there money back. But it does not come out of your pocket. If the address is confirmed. I would report them to eBay and add to your block list. I have notice personally. As I update my block lists often and have noticed lots of numbers for example 8888888@deleted at the end of my lists. Figure these are NARU either users or Buyers. So I do think sharing problematic buyers to block etc with other sellers and reporting them is important.

Usually these type of buyers I tell them to talk to there delivery person and neighbors etc. Lots of times that resolves it but you never know. I believe for PayPal if it is a confirmed address you only need sig for over $250 item. But still some buyers try to test you to see if you will send them another for free etc. I would just give them the tracking and say it was delivered blah blah blah at this time etc.

I'm glad this was resolved okay. In the future, you can also tell the buyer you filed a report with postal inspectors. You can actually file a complaint online and get a legit complaint case #. From my experience, nothing ever comes of it but it may get the buyer to back off.

From my experience, if you can also track down a local Post Office station's number, the manager there is more than happy to track down a lost package. It hurts their failure %s if there is a case filed with them, especially now that they are offering minimal insurance on all Priority Mail packages.
